Immunoreactive trypsinogen screening for cystic fibrosis ...

WebTrypsinogen is a chemical made by the pancreas. It's usually made in small amounts to help with digestion. In premature babies or babies who had a stressful birth, levels of trypsinogen in the blood may be higher than normal. High levels of trypsinogen in a newborn may mean the baby has cystic fibrosis (CF). WebSep 1, 2024 · Cystic fibrosis (CF) newborn screening (NBS) protocols begin with measuring immunoreactive trypsinogen (IRT) concentrations, which are elevated in dried blood spots of newborns with CF. In 1982, Colorado was the first in the United States to screen newborns for CF using an IRT/IRT model [3]. The two-tier model measures IRT on a 1st screen ...
